>> Not sure about the details in this case, but in principle;
>>
>>  a. Do not include any logging APIs inside your bundle.
>>  b. Do not try to deploy any logging APIs as bundles on the OSGi
>> framework.
>>  c. Import-Package the relevant logging APIs in your bundles that needs
>> it.
>>  d. Deploy Pax Logging as the logging API and logging back end solution.
>>
>> In nearly all cases you will be fine. If you only use SLF4J it is
>> practically certain you will be ok.
